The Lancaster Bible College Men's Soccer team suffered a 4-1 loss against the number one nationally ranked Messiah. The Chargers now fall to a record of 5-7-2 on the year remaining 2-1 in the United East, and on the other side, the Falcons go to 12-0-1 overall this season.
Â
How It Happened:Â The game started out with both sides battling back and forth, neither side allowing a shot to reach the keeper. In the 19
th minute, Messiah scored their first goal of the game to break the stalemate. Reigning United East Offensive Player of the Week,
Andrew Cox, answered back with a nice shot on net, but the Falcons' keeper came away with a save. In the 26
th minute, Messiah scored another goal from a corner kick to extend their lead.
Lucas Durkin had a late opportunity from a corner kick just before the half, but it was unsuccessful as the Chargers went into halftime down 2-0.
Â
The Falcons came out firing in the second half getting four shots off early, but the Chargers' defense held their own not allowing any to go in. However, in the 64
th minute, Messiah scored their third goal with Lancaster Bible yet to score so far, but with just over six minutes remaining,
Dan Marcroft battled for the ball in the opposing side's box and passed a low ball through the defense to get the Chargers on the scoreboard. Just two minutes later, the Falcons scored right back from a penalty kick. In the end, Lancaster Bible could not complete the comeback, and Messiah defeated the team 4-1.

Information to Know:Â This was the first time in program history that Lancaster Bible has faced off against Messiah. It was a career night for Freshman
Dan Marcroft as he was able to score his first collegiate goal with the team's lone goal. He also got his first career shot on goal with a perfect shot-on-goal percentage against Messiah.
